Hi Stas, The edge_iterator's of the BGL are read only. You can not reorder the graph through the iterators. By using a custom container (use a std::set with your custom comparison function) for the EdgeList type, you can get the out-edges of each vertex sorted, but there currently is not a way to get the entire edge list sorted.
